About ARAHE
The Asian Regional Association for Home Economics (ARAHE) is a network of national home economics associations across Asia, founded to advance research, professional practice, and education in the home economics discipline. Every two years, the Association convenes an international biennial congress that rotates across member countries.
ARAHE 2027 in Bangkok
The 23rd Biennial Congress is proudly hosted by the Home Economics Association of Thailand, in collaboration with leading Thai universities and government partners. It will bring together over 600 delegates from more than 20 countries for five days of scholarship, cultural exchange, and Bangkok hospitality.
